The Science Behind Hot and Cold Therapy

Heat Shock Proteins (HSPs)

When your body is exposed to heat (think sauna or steam room), it produces heat shock proteins. These proteins help protect your cells from stress and promote recovery by stabilizing damaged proteins. This process not only aids in faster recovery but also bolsters your immune system by strengthening cellular functions.

Cold Shock Proteins (CSPs)

Cold therapy, like cold plunges or cryotherapy, stimulates the production of cold shock proteins. These proteins help with cellular repair and are linked to reducing inflammation, which is key to supporting immune function. Cold therapy also improves circulation, which helps your body deliver immune cells to where they’re needed most.

When to Use Hot and Cold Therapy During Illness

Hot Therapy for Congestion and Detox

Use a sauna or steam room when you’re feeling congested. The heat will open up your respiratory system, making it easier to breathe.

Add essential oils like eucalyptus or peppermint to enhance the clearing of sinuses.

Sweating will also help your body eliminate toxins faster, speeding up recovery.

Cold Therapy for Head Pressure

Suffering from head pressure or sinus headaches? Try cold plunges or cryotherapy to reduce inflammation and pressure. Cold therapy constricts blood vessels, relieving swelling in your nasal passages and helping you breathe easier.

How to Incorporate Hot and Cold Therapy into Your Routine

Weekly Sauna Sessions: Spending time in a sauna or steam room 1-3 times a week can help with regular detox and immune support. Science recommends 57min per week

Cryotherapy or  Cold Plunges: Start with cryotherapy or cold plunges for 2-5 minutes to activate cold shock proteins and boost circulation.(cold shower must be 52°F to be considered cold therapy)

Contrast Therapy: Alternate between hot and cold, using a sauna followed by a cold plunge or shower. This creates a “pump” effect for your circulation, enhancing detox and immune benefits.
